How do I translate a document officially?

A certified translation can be provided by any professional translator. The translator must sign a document assuring that the translation is an accurate replica of the original document, and the translation is certified. A notarized translation requires a notary public to witness the certification process.

How do I become a certified translator?

The main route to certification in the US is through the American Translators Association. To become certified, translators have to sit a tough, three-hour exam that tests their comprehension of the source-language text, the translation techniques that they use and the quality of their writing in the target language.

Why are official translations so expensive?

The higher price for a translation involving a rare language is therefore a simple question of supply and demand: translators who work with less-common languages can charge a premium for their services, secure in the knowledge that they are among the few who provide them.

Can I translate a document myself?

You are able to translate the paperwork yourself as long as you certify that you are competent to translate and that the translation is accurate. From the USCIS website: “Please submit certified translations for all foreign language documents.
